INSTRUCTIONS FOR OUR SUMMER READERS

Each of the program supporters listed below are providing discount coupons & passes exclusively for the use of
Massachusetts Regional Library System Member Library Participants
of the 2007 Statewide Summer Library Adventure


You must visit the public library to retrieve the actual coupon

  1. Be sure to read instructions on each supporter coupon as run dates and age restrictions vary.
  2. Do call ahead for hours of operation as times that are listed on the coupons are subject to change.
  3. Coupons are good only when individually stamped on the back in a contrasting ink by participating Massachusetts library.
  4. Admission prices are subject to change.
